The Big Sleep

This was one helluva good read: The Big Sleep by Raymond Chandler. Chandler is smoother and more urbane than Hammett, but with every bit as much smart-assed bad attitude. Featuring detective Philip Marlowe, this is Chandler's first novel (1939), chock full of murder, sleaze and complications in a rainy October Los Angeles. It's filled with great lines -- that Marlowe, he's an elaborately witty guy. If you're inclined, here's a spoiler-filled essay on the book.
